news 2026/4/23 16:19:39

终极指南:3分钟快速上手Bootstrap SweetAlert弹窗插件

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
终极指南:3分钟快速上手Bootstrap SweetAlert弹窗插件

终极指南:3分钟快速上手Bootstrap SweetAlert弹窗插件

【免费下载链接】bootstrap-sweetalert项目地址: https://gitcode.com/gh_mirrors/bo/bootstrap-sweetalert

还在使用枯燥的JavaScript原生alert弹窗吗?Bootstrap SweetAlert为Bootstrap项目带来革命性的弹窗体验,让你轻松告别单调的系统提示框。这款插件完美融合Bootstrap设计风格,提供美观、交互友好的弹窗解决方案。

为什么选择Bootstrap SweetAlert?

传统alert弹窗存在诸多痛点:样式单一、交互生硬、无法自定义。而Bootstrap SweetAlert彻底解决了这些问题:

  • 视觉统一:完美匹配Bootstrap主题风格
  • 高度可定制:支持多种按钮样式和交互状态
  • 用户体验优秀:流畅的动画效果和直观的操作反馈

快速安装与配置

通过包管理器安装

# 使用npm安装 npm install bootstrap-sweetalert # 使用bower安装 bower install bootstrap-sweetalert

手动引入方式

下载项目后,将编译好的文件引入到你的项目中:

<!-- 引入CSS --> <link rel="stylesheet" href="dist/sweetalert.css"> <!-- 引入JavaScript --> <script src="dist/sweetalert.js"></script>

核心功能详解

基础弹窗调用

// 最简单的成功提示 swal("操作成功!", "您的数据已保存", "success"); // 带确认按钮的警告 swal({ title: "确定删除?", text: "删除后无法恢复!", type: "warning", showCancelButton: true, confirmButtonClass: "btn-danger", confirmButtonText: "确定删除", cancelButtonText: "取消" });

按钮样式自定义

Bootstrap SweetAlert最大的特色就是完美支持Bootstrap按钮样式:

  • btn-primary- 主要操作按钮
  • btn-success- 成功状态按钮
  • btn-danger- 危险操作按钮
  • btn-warning- 警告状态按钮
  • btn-info- 信息提示按钮

实际应用场景

表单提交确认

swal({ title: "提交表单?", text: "请确认信息填写正确", type: "info", showCancelButton: true, confirmButtonClass: "btn-success", cancelButtonClass: "btn-default", confirmButtonText: "确认提交", cancelButtonText: "重新检查" });

进阶使用技巧

与Less项目集成

如果你的项目使用Less预处理器,可以直接引入源文件获得更好的主题适配:

@import "lib/sweet-alert.less";

这种方式能够自动继承Bootstrap的变量配置,确保弹窗样式与你的主题完美匹配。

响应式设计

Bootstrap SweetAlert天生支持响应式布局,在不同设备上都能保持良好的视觉效果和交互体验。

常见问题解答

Q: 如何修改弹窗的默认样式?A: 通过修改Bootstrap的变量文件或使用自定义CSS覆盖即可。

Q: 支持哪些浏览器?A: 完美支持主流现代浏览器,包括IE9+。

开发与测试

对于开发者,项目提供了完整的开发环境:

# 安装依赖 npm install # 构建项目 grunt # 运行测试 grunt test

总结

Bootstrap SweetAlert不仅是一个弹窗插件,更是提升用户体验的重要工具。通过简单的配置和调用,你就能为项目添加专业级的弹窗交互效果。

立即开始使用,让你的Bootstrap项目弹窗体验升级到全新水平!

【免费下载链接】bootstrap-sweetalert项目地址: https://gitcode.com/gh_mirrors/bo/bootstrap-sweetalert

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 0:40:21

如何在ms-swift中实现天文数据模式识别?

如何在 ms-swift 中实现天文数据模式识别&#xff1f; 现代天文学正站在一场数据革命的风口浪尖。詹姆斯韦布太空望远镜&#xff08;JWST&#xff09;每夜生成的图像足以填满数万部高清电影&#xff0c;而像LSST这样的巡天项目预计十年内产出超过500PB的多模态观测数据——包括…

作者头像 李华
网站建设 2026/4/22 19:37:47

Windows平台fastboot驱动开发实战案例

Windows平台Fastboot驱动开发实战&#xff1a;从协议解析到代码落地你有没有遇到过这样的场景&#xff1f;产线上的设备插上电脑&#xff0c;系统却“视而不见”&#xff1b;或者明明烧录脚本跑得好好的&#xff0c;换一台新机器就报错“设备未连接”。如果你正在做嵌入式开发、…

作者头像 李华
网站建设 2026/4/23 0:26:01

GalaxyBook Mask终极指南:轻松在任意Windows电脑上运行三星笔记

GalaxyBook Mask终极指南&#xff1a;轻松在任意Windows电脑上运行三星笔记 【免费下载链接】galaxybook_mask This script will allow you to mimic your windows pc as a Galaxy Book laptop, this is usually used to bypass Samsung Notes 项目地址: https://gitcode.com…

作者头像 李华
网站建设 2026/4/23 12:53:23

ms-swift支持数学公式识别与解题推理训练

ms-swift 支持数学公式识别与解题推理训练 在教育科技快速演进的今天&#xff0c;一个学生上传一张手写数学题的照片&#xff0c;系统不仅能准确识别出复杂的积分表达式&#xff0c;还能一步步推导、验证中间步骤&#xff0c;并最终给出清晰的解题过程——这不再是科幻场景。实…

作者头像 李华
网站建设 2026/4/22 16:34:26

ms-swift框架下股票市场趋势预测模型

基于 ms-swift 的股票趋势预测&#xff1a;从多模态建模到生产级部署 在金融市场的博弈中&#xff0c;信息就是优势。谁能更快地理解财报中的图表、解读新闻背后的情绪、并结合历史走势做出判断&#xff0c;谁就更有可能抓住转瞬即逝的机会。然而&#xff0c;传统量化模型在处理…

作者头像 李华
网站建设 2026/4/23 13:38:54

Vue百度地图组件终极指南:轻松集成专业级地图功能

Vue百度地图组件终极指南&#xff1a;轻松集成专业级地图功能 【免费下载链接】vue-baidu-map Baidu Map components for Vue 2.x 项目地址: https://gitcode.com/gh_mirrors/vu/vue-baidu-map 想要在Vue.js项目中快速集成百度地图功能吗&#xff1f;vue-baidu-map正是你…

作者头像 李华